Ranch Description
The Shallow Waterfowl Hunting Habitat property is ideally situated in one of the most prime waterfowl flyways in northeast Colorado. This shallow water habitat was originally developed by the U.S. Fish & Wildlife under the Natural Wildlife program. The system of levees provides for shallow water ponds to grow the proper vegetation for a waterfowl food source. This in combination with the property being situated within 1.5 miles of Jumbo Reservoir, 1.3 miles from the South Platte River, and corn and wheat production within 30 mile radius, makes for a unique waterfowl hunting opportunity. There are no improvements on the property but there is an area to build a home or lodge overlooking the property with scenic views. The property is located just 3 miles north of I - 76 and within 2 hours, 45 minutes of Denver.
